  • I have never tried with refrigerator pumps, so I just want to ask another question: Do they require some lubrication or have they isolated bearings? A positive thing with those pumps is that they aren't so noisy.

  • @2550osiosterdalen

    My excellent East-Germanian pump works without any noise. However the original application of this pump is not for high pressure air generating, but it is capable of doing it. Normally use of the pump does not require any lubricant, because the refrigerating fluid plays this role. Since, I have used it as an air compressor, I usually add some (~5 cm3/month) lubricant in it (throught manifold).

  • Hello! Nice work, and impressive clean burn. Do you use the refrigerator pump for the oil or the air?

  • Dear @2550osiosterdalen,

    First of all, thanks a lot! :)

    Constant air pressure (p~1.5 bar at nozzle, dV/dt=240 Litre air/hour after nozzle (in atmospheric pressure) ) is generated by the excellent East-Germanian refigerator pump.

    Oil (WVO) runs onto the nozzle by gravity feed (from red funnel) without preheat.
